Output 59a31bc771dc2e2ba0f69bbc8b248493dcf58993b225cd3140cfe02cdf9150e2:0

value
1444083
script pubkey
OP_0 OP_PUSHBYTES_20 7066223ab0c5cabca5cae5aee228995dcf1114db
address
bc1qwpnzyw4sch9tefw2ukhwy2yeth83z9xmj9vq4t
transaction
59a31bc771dc2e2ba0f69bbc8b248493dcf58993b225cd3140cfe02cdf9150e2
spent
true